ROSS Intelligence just filed its Reply in support of its interlocutory appeal of Judge Bibas’s grant of summary judgment on: (1) copyrightability of Westlaw headnotes and (2) no fair use in AI training by ROSS using some Westlaw headnotes in legal memos. Read more: Thomson Reuters files its appellee brief in ROSS Intelligence case 2 days before deadline (albeit after an extension)Exciting news: Thomson Reuters filed its Brief of Appellees today, 2 days before the (extended) deadline on Nov. 21. This is the interlocutory appeal in Thomson Reuters v. Ross Intelligence before the Third Circuit. I don’t recall ever seeing a brief filed early. But this one does come following a 30 day extension.
